Quad.Wiki
Импорт CSV
Импорт прайсов в формате CSV осуществляется так же, как и в формате Excel (XLS, XLSX), т.е. точно так же открываете файл для предварительного просмотра при настройке и потом загружаете исходный файл CSV.
Чтобы все загружалось корректно, разделитель в файле должен быть точка с запятой и в кодировке Windows 1251, если у вас русскоязычная Windows. Так же, если в файле есть описания товаров с переносом строк, то они должны быть в двойных кавычках (“).
Если у вас в файле CSV какой-то другой разделитель, или он в другой кодировке, например utf-8, или же после загрузки часть кодов теряет впереди идущие нули или становится датой - CSV можно загрузить при помощи настраиваемого импорта. Для этого добавьте обычный прайс и настройте нужные колонки (в случае, если разделитель в файле не точка с запятой, то настройки колонок нужно будет делать вручную Настройка без предварительного просмотра )
После завершения настройки нужно добавить макрос обработки файла в карточке прайса.
В этом макросе есть комментарии, вам нужно его исправить следуя этим комментариям.
1. Нужно указать путь к вашему файлу CSV
2. Указать кодировку
1251 - обычная Windows, 65001 - utf-8, если другие варианты - напишите в техподдержку.
3. Выбрать разделитель
Если у вас разделитель в файле запятая, точка с запятой, знак табуляции или пробел, то нужно поставить True в соответствующем значении (прочитать рядом в комментарии).
Например, если разделитель запятая, то будет так:
Обратите внимание, что True можно поставить только в одной строке.
Если у вас какой-то другой разделитель, например “вертикальная черта” | , то нужно во всех строках оставить False, а в следующей строке в кавычках ввести разделитель.
4. Указать текстовые колонки в файле
Нужно добавить список в виде чисел 2, разделенных запятой, по количеству колонок в вашем прайсе. Например, если колонок в прайсе 10, то нужно записать такое значение:
2,2,2,2,2,2,2,2,2,2
После ввода настроек нажмите ОК и сохраните прайс. Попробуйте загрузить и проверить результат.
Если что-то загрузилось не так, удалить быстро все товары и группы из прайса можно во вкладке Прайсы, выбрав соответствующий прайс.
Если в результате импорта CSV в Excel у вас файл загружается неверно или данные преобразовываются в неверный формат, например, в даты, то воспользуйтесь этой инструкцией Конвертация CSV в XLSX или XLSX в CSV